>> If not, why doesn't a HttpServletResponse.sendRedirect("../../go/here")
>> work? As far as I can read from the servlet spec, the servlet engine
>> _must_
>> resolve relative redirects before sending the redirect back to the
>> browser.
>> But as far as I can tell, Tomcat does not do this. And furthermore, the
>> watchdog tests does not have a test for this.

> Where were you when you issued the redirect?

I stand in this url:

http://<host>/<servletpath>/ication/test/fr/ca

and want to go to this url:

http://<host>/<servletpath>/ibs/name/test.jar

When calling 

httpresponse.sendRedirect("../../../../ibs/name/test.jar")

Tomcat generates this url:

http://<host>/<servletpath>/ication/test/fr/ca/../../../../ibs/name/test.jar

The same worked in Jetty.
